山核桃花芽总RNA提取方法研究

摘    要:以山核桃的花芽为材料,利用改良CTAB法、异硫氰酸胍法和改良热酚法提取其总RNA,并对RNA产率、纯度、电泳图谱和RT-PCR进行分析,结果表明:改良CTAB法明显优于其它两种提取方法,用它提取的28S rRNA、18S rRNA条带清晰、稳定,无降解,OD260/OD280值保持在1.9~2.0,产率相对较高;经RT-PCR检测发现,改良CTAB提取的RNA能被成花基因特异引物扩增出清晰的条带,说明该法完全适合于山核桃花芽总RNA的提取,并可用于Northern杂交、cDNA文库构建等分子生物学操作.

Methods for RNA Isolation from Flower Buds of Carya cathayensis

Abstract:Experiment was carded out on isolation of total RNA from flower-bud of Carya cathayensis by the methods of modified CRAB, guanidine isothiocyanate and modified hot phenol. Analysis on isolated RNA yield, purity, electrophoresis profiles and RT-PCR detection demonstrated that CTAB was a better method for the isolation. The result showed the ratio of OD260/OD280 of total RNA isolated by modified CTAB was 1.9 ~ 2.0 with higher yield. The experiment resulted that total RNA obtained by modified CTAB had 2 clear bands 28S rRNA and IgS rRNA without decomposition. RT-PCR showed that one clear band was amplified by using floral gene as special primers from the RNA isolated by the method of CTAB, indicating that method of CTAB was the best for total RNA isolation of C.cathayen~is flower bud, and be used for Northern blotting, cDNA library construction.
